Default sharing and maping a packet writing drive.

have a system with NT4, samsung 52x32x52 cd-rw drive and roxio directcd installed.

What I like to do is share the drive with a directcd formatted cd in it inside a network.

The problem is when ever I tried to open the drive in other computer's network neighbourhood, it comes out with a blue screen error....

Tried to map the drive as local but also same fault.

Anyone have any idea ??

More details.... (what the error is on the blue screen)

The computer with the drive and DirectCD installed will be able to use the CD in it as a DirectCD, but other computers will just send requests to the drive for the data, which the drive will return data that the other computers cannot read without DirectCD being installed on those systems, as well.

I'm not saying that the machine containing the DirectCD has to have the software installed, I'm saying that the machines that are using the drives through the network likely have to have the software installed, if it will at all work through a network. The DirectCD software on the machine containing the drive might have some options for sharing its use over a network, however you would have to have the software on at all times.
